Battery storage is turning solar power from a daytime-only resource into all-hours electricity, experts said this week, as they declared that the “era of anytime solar has begun” and that solar’s role in global power systems can be far bigger than previously thought possible.”

Solar has been meeting an ever-growing share of global electricity, but delivering almost all of it at midday, leaving non-sunny hours a stronghold for fossil generation. But the good news is that batteries are now scaling fast enough to defeat that dilemma. A new report from the energy thinktank Ember suggests that battery storage is now scaling fast enough to break the nighttime dominance of fossil fuels, which pick up the slack when the sun stops shining.
According to Ember, 2026 has seen a 50 percent increase in battery additions globally - enough to shift an average of 34 percent of new solar generation to non-sunny hours. In Bulgaria and Chile, which are leading the way, the figures are now an admirable 77 percent and 76 percent respectively.
“Cheap daytime solar has become the most powerful transformative force reshaping power grids globally, growing faster than any other source of electricity,” said Kostantsa Rangelova, Ember’s global electricity analyst. “Now batteries have become cheap and good enough to unlock the next stage of solar growth with anytime solar. Delivering solar in non-sunny hours changes everything: solar’s role in global power systems can be far bigger than previously thought possible.”
The economics are already very attractive. Solar has become “the cheapest form of electricity in history“, according to the International Energy Agency, since 2020. More recently, battery economics have improved dramatically in just the last two years. Following a sharp 40 percent fall in turnkey battery costs in 2024, 2025 saw another big fall of 31 percent. Previous Ember analysis has shown that falling battery costs and improving storage technologies are making round-the-clock solar electricity increasingly viable, enabling it to meet 90 percent of electricity demand efficiently in solar-rich countries like Mexico, and helping them become global solar superpowers.
Batteries will not (yet) solve every seasonal challenge, but they remove solar's daily limit, allowing cheap daytime solar to power the non-sunny hours and unlocking its next phase of growth.
